Recognition of Health Hazards in Industry
A Review of Materials Processes

William A. Burgess (Author)

9780471577164, Wiley

Hardback, published 27 March 1995

560 pages
24 x 16 x 3.1 cm, 0.887 kg

An authoritative and practical guide to identifying major health issues in the workplace with an overview of common control approaches. Contains detailed surveys of work tasks in a wide range of industries, enabling readers to recognize health problems in facility design and operation and to relate medical symptoms to job exposure. New to this edition: discussion of microelectronics, chemical processing and plastics fabrication; increased coverage of published exposure information; epidemiologic and other health status studies.
